Have you ever looked up while walking on a rainy day and noticed the long, cylindrical structure attached to buildings that carries away rainwater? That is called a drainpipe.
A drainpipe is a pipe-like structure commonly found on the exterior of buildings, designed to direct rainwater away from the structure and prevent water damage.

In a building’s structure, the drainpipe plays a crucial role in directing water away from the foundation, preventing water damage and erosion. It is typically a pipe or conduit that carries rainwater from the roof to the ground or a sewer system. Without a functioning drainpipe, water can accumulate near the foundation, causing structural issues and potentially leading to flooding.
Regular maintenance and prompt repairs are essential for ensuring that drainpipes remain efficient in channeling water away from buildings. From cleaning out debris to fixing leaks or clogs, keeping drainpipes in good condition is essential for maintaining the integrity of a structure. By understanding the importance of drainpipes and taking proper care of them, property owners can prevent water-related issues and protect their investments in the long run.
